Top Sustainable Seafood Choices

Wild-Caught Alaskan Salmon

Alaskan salmon is a top choice for sustainability, given the strict regulations in place that ensure responsible fishing practices. These salmon are rich in omega-3 fatty acids, making them a healthy and delicious option for consumers looking to buy seafood in bulk.

Pacific Cod

Pacific cod is another excellent option for those seeking sustainable seafood. These fish are caught in the cold waters of the Pacific Ocean, with management practices in place to maintain their population levels. Their mild flavor and firm texture make them a versatile addition to any menu.

Farmed Shellfish

Shellfish, such as oysters, mussels, and clams, are often farmed sustainably. These species naturally filter water, improving the surrounding marine environment. Opting for bulk purchases of farmed shellfish supports eco-friendly aquaculture practices.

Finding the Right Supplier

When exploring wholesale seafood online, it’s essential to select a supplier that prioritizes sustainable practices. Consider the following criteria:

  • Certification: Look for certifications from organizations like the Marine Stewardship Council (MSC) or the Aquaculture Stewardship Council (ASC) as indicators of sustainable practices.
  • Transparency: Choose suppliers that provide detailed information about their sourcing and handling methods.
  • Quality Assurance: Ensure that the supplier uses quality control measures to maintain freshness and safety.
  • Customer Reviews: Research customer feedback to gauge the reliability and quality of the supplier’s products and services.
